Are you a natural problem-solver who thrives on creating solutions? Join my client’s dynamic team as a C/Go/Rust Developer, where you’ll work on cutting-edge projects, developing software and embedded systems that make an impact. This is your chance to take on challenges, innovate, and deliver exceptional results.
As a C/Go/Rust Developer, you’ll play a pivotal role in developing multi-platform software for Linux and Windows environments. Your responsibilities will include:
- Building and maintaining multi-platform software and embedded systems.
- Designing and implementing firmware for custom hardware.
- Performing diagnostic tests and optimizing software for peak performance.
- Collaborating with stakeholders to ensure seamless software deployment and integration.
- Tackling complex technical challenges with innovative solutions.
- Participating in project planning to deliver maintainable and high-quality software.
Skills & Experience:
- 2+ years of experience in C/C++ development , with strong network programming expertise.
- Proficiency in Linux as a core development environment.
- Experience with Go and Rust , or a strong willingness to learn.
- Familiarity with Python development and embedded systems .
- Strong problem-solving skills , particularly in software deployment across platforms.
- Effective coordination and collaboration skills to align cross-functional requirements and testing.
Qualification:
Higher degree or diploma in software development, electronic engineering, or related fields.
Contact LIZAAN BUNNING on or 021418 1750 , quoting the Ref: CTI004589 .
Connect with us on and Register your CV to create a profile or to view all our Jobs in Information Technology.
#J-18808-Ljbffr